Charles Pilgrim
The Alfred Hospital, VIC, Australia
A/Prof Pilgrim completed fellowships in Upper GI surgery at The Alfred and Hepatobiliary and Pancreatic surgery at the Medical College of Wisconsin (USA) and has a PhD from Peter MacCallum. He has appointments at Cabrini Hospital, The Alfred (HPB and Trauma) as well as Frankston and Peninsula Private hospitals and is a serving military surgeon and lieutenant colonel in the Australian Army. He is an associate professor at Monash University and a senior trauma instructor/examiner for the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ons. He is a member of the Academy of Surgical Educators and the Section of Academic surgery with the College of Surgeons.
